Security Alert: Update Urgently Required for LiteSpeed’s LSQUIC Library and Products

In the realm of web server technologies, LiteSpeed stands out as a robust option for many businesses and developers. However, a recent security vulnerability has been identified in the LiteSpeed’s QUIC and HTTP/3 Library, commonly known as LSQUIC, which necessitates immediate attention and action from its users. The vulnerability, potentially compromising the security and functionality of servers, has been addressed by the developers, and users are advised to update their systems promptly.

Understanding the Vulnerability

The vulnerability in question has been classified as an "Allocation of Resources Without Limits or Throttling" issue, officially recorded under the identifier CVE-2025-54939. This specific flaw was discovered by Yohann Sillam, a member of the Imperva Offensive Team, a group known for its expertise in identifying and addressing security threats.

What is the Impact?

When sophisticatedly crafted UDP packets are directed towards the HTTP/QUIC service port, they can trigger an unbounded memory leak. This means that the server could start using more memory than it is supposed to. Such an occurrence could result in the server or process running out of memory, a situation that could escalate to a Denial of Service (DoS). In simpler terms, this would render the server unresponsive, potentially disrupting services and causing inconvenience to users.

The LSQUIC Library, which is integral to LiteSpeed’s server products, is where this vulnerability resides. Given its critical nature, the exploit could be easily executed, thereby amplifying the urgency for a protective update.

Recommended Actions

To mitigate the risks associated with this vulnerability, it is imperative that users upgrade their systems to the latest versions. Specifically, the following updates should be applied:

  • LSQUIC Library: Upgrade to version 4.3.1 or higher. This patch addresses the memory leak vulnerability, ensuring that the server operates within safe memory limits.
  • LiteSpeed Web Server (LSWS): Ensure you are using version 6.3.4 or higher.
  • LiteSpeed Web ADC (LSADC): Version 3.3.1 or higher is recommended.
  • OpenLiteSpeed (OLS): Users should update to version 1.8.4 or higher.

    For those who may be unable to update immediately, a temporary workaround involves disabling HTTP/3. This can provide a buffer against the vulnerability until the system can be fully updated.

    Timeline of Events

    The journey from discovery to resolution of this vulnerability was swift and efficient, thanks to the collaboration between LiteSpeed and the cybersecurity community. Here is a timeline of the critical milestones:

  • July 15, 2025: The vulnerability was brought to the attention of LiteSpeed by the Imperva Offensive Team.
  • July 18, 2025: A patch was developed and integrated into the internal repository, ready to be included in future builds of LiteSpeed’s commercial server products.
  • August 1, 2025: The new versions of LiteSpeed Web Server (v6.3.4) and OpenLiteSpeed (v1.8.4) were released.
  • August 4, 2025: LiteSpeed Web ADC (v3.3.1) was made available to the public.
  • August 13, 2025: The patched version of LSQUIC (v4.3.1) was published on GitHub, allowing users to update their systems.

    Conclusion

    The prompt identification and resolution of this vulnerability underscore the importance of maintaining up-to-date software in an ever-evolving digital landscape. LiteSpeed’s quick response in collaboration with security experts like Yohann Sillam exemplifies the proactive measures necessary to safeguard technological infrastructures.

    For users who regularly update their systems, the patched versions should already be in place, ensuring continued protection and performance. However, for those who may have lagged in updates, it is crucial to act now and secure your systems against potential exploits.
